Know-How on the USB 3.1 Port Wall Adapter for MacBook 2015

The latest version of the Universal Serial Bus port standard, 3.1 USB charger has a lot of changes in terms of feature set, functionality and definitely the performance when compared to the previous USB 3.0 and 2.0. Apple’s 2015 12-inch MacBook having the USB 3.1 Type C connector port is encouraging laptop users to adapt to the new port system.

Features of the USB 3.1 port for MacBook include:
  • Backward compatibility - It has backward compatibility with USB 1.1, USB 2.0 and USB 3.0 with all necessary pins. This means all the various devices running on these older USBs are capable of plugging with the new 3.1 port. The MacBook is provided with a USB Type-C wall adapter as charging cable but there are other cables besides this one for connecting MacBook to Micro USB and older USB ports that have to be brought separately.

  • Transfer rates - The original USB 2.0 had a maximum theoretical limit of transfer rate of about 480mbps. USB 3.0 moved over to a higher throughput of 5gbps but still having disadvantage of overheads. USB 3.1 embraces speed performance functionality. Next generation is really into transferring large files where you are dealing with higher resolution uncompressed material. Whether you are into audio, video, photography, gaming USB 3.1 is the perfect solution providing 10gbps transfer speed that allows 1250 MB BOT performance.

  • Charging power - It is great to have USB wall adapter that offers not only high speed performance but also quick power solutions. Having the latest quick charging technology, the port can be used to recharge MacBook apart from using it to connect to various peripherals like and monitors. It supports the power delivery specification that provides a maximum of 100 watts of power so that standard power adapters need not be used.

  • Requires a HUB - If the USB 3.1 port needs to be utilized for charging purposes then MacBook users need to invest in hubs or converters to open it up to external peripherals. In order for the MacBook to connect simultaneously to a USB 3.0 device, a USB-C charging cable and a 1080p HDMI display, Apple is selling USB type C converter, extension cables and power adaptors.

  • Small cable-The micro USB cable has been incorporated into the MacBook as it saves space in the 12 inch laptop.

  • Type C connector - Its Type C connector is an updated version that provides a universally oriented connection meaning that there is no upside down or right side up. It has same ends on both sides of the cable to be used easily with any plug orientation. It also offers a significantly higher level of power output capability so that more devices can be bus powered.

It's great to note that different USB ports charge the devices attached to them differently. For example, you will find that one port charges your phone fast while another port charges the same phone gradually.

Two factors focus this rate from which your unit costs in excess of USB: the maximum amperage with the USB plug or even walls charger and also just how your unit uses up energy through the charger.

Almost all chargers have optimum amperage which can be generally in between 500 milliamps and also 1. 5 amps. Most of the time, a new PC provides 500mA even though the utmost amperage of a wall adapter can vary from unit to another. Although, this is the case, the amperage of wall chargers is usually somewhere around 0.5A and 2.1A.

How your device negotiates with the micro USB cable greatly decides how your device charges. When you plug your device to the wall charger or charging socket, the USB controller in your device communicates with the USB controller attached to the charger.
